It is currently 13 April 2021, 9:25 Advanced search

Gestione query lista valori DO ILLOGICA

Domande e risposte su come utilizzare Instant Developer Foundation al meglio

Gestione query lista valori DO ILLOGICA

Postby texw » 27 March 2021, 13:21

ciao a tutti, mi sono imbattuto in un comportamento un pò illogico (second me) e che non mi aspettavo nella gestione delle query lookup (query lista valori) abbinata ad un campo, da parte del framework di INDE.

In poche parole ho una tabella>classe>videata con un campo "IDUtenteAssegnatoA" che devo popolare con gli utenti della applicazioni con abbiano assegnto un ruolo amminsitrativo, e mostrare nella combo di scelta il nome.

Banale, oserei dire, e questa è la query di lookup del campo:
aa.png
aa.png (98.1 KiB) Viewed 37 times



il problema sta nel fatto che il filtro "ruolo" viene applicato da INDE anche in fase di "decodifica" del valore, quindi se un utente perde il ruolo amministrativo, il suo nome non verrà più decodificato, mostrando a video il valore del docID.

ero CONVINTO che il framework realizzasse due chiamate distinte sulla base della Query definita, la prima filtrando il campo ID, usata per la decodifica del valore da mostrare nel campo, e la secondo impostando gli altri filtri, diversi da ID per popolare la combo di scelta.

provo a risolvere tramite l'evento BeforeLookup, boh

PROBLEMONE
texw
 
Posts: 373
Joined: 1 February 2018, 8:25

Return to Tips & Tricks - Foundation

Who is online

Users browsing this forum: Majestic-12 [Bot], r.sorrentino and 20 guests